March, 2009 - Greece Arcadia/Olympia ended their league season sixth in
Monroe County Division III with a 0-10 record (0-15 overall). Seeded sixteenth in the Class A tournament the Lightning lost to Canandaigua in the first round and finished as seeded.
Greece Arcadia/Olympia lost five All County players to graduation including two goalies: Zach Bevilacqua (2nd) and Anthony White (HM).
Offensively, the Lightning will look to leading assister Dustin Lenz Emmi (6g-6a) and Nick DiGrazia (2g-3a) in the attack. While Brandon Wood (6g-5a) leads the midfield.
Defensively, Tom Dyer will lead the Lightning. Dyer was named to MC-3 HM last season.
Out of county games against, Marcus Whitman and Eastridge are scheduled.
Top Returning Players:
Brandon Wood - Mid - 12 - MC-3 HM
Tom Dyer - Def - 12 -MC-3 HM
Nick DiGrazia - Mid - 12
Dustin Lenz Emmi - Mid - 11
